Portainer edge_jobs API is one of 32 APIs that Portainer publishes on the APIs.io network, described by a machine-readable OpenAPI specification.

The published artifact set on APIs.io includes an OpenAPI specification, API documentation, an API reference, and a getting-started guide.

This API exposes 11 operations across 7 paths, and defines 10 schemas. It is described by OpenAPI 3.2.0, at version 2.39.1.

Requests are made against a single base URL, /api.

Portainer edge_jobs API declares 2 security schemes for authenticating requests. An API key is passed in the header as X-API-KEY (ApiKeyAuth). An API key is passed in the header as Authorization (jwt).

Across 7 paths, the API surfaces 11 operations — 2 DELETE, 5 GET, 3 POST, 1 PUT. Each is listed below with its method, path, parameters, and response codes.

edge_jobs 11

Manage Edge Jobs

GET
/edge_jobs
Fetch EdgeJobs list
EdgeJobList → 200400500503
DELETE
/edge_jobs/{id}
Delete an EdgeJob
EdgeJobDelete 1 param → 204400500503
GET
/edge_jobs/{id}
Inspect an EdgeJob
EdgeJobInspect 1 param → 200400500503
PUT
/edge_jobs/{id}
Update an EdgeJob
EdgeJobUpdate 1 param body → 200400500503
GET
/edge_jobs/{id}/file
Fetch a file of an EdgeJob
EdgeJobFile 1 param → 200400500503
GET
/edge_jobs/{id}/tasks
Fetch the list of tasks on an EdgeJob
EdgeJobTasksList 1 param → 200400500503
DELETE
/edge_jobs/{id}/tasks/{taskID}/logs
Clear the log for a specifc task on an EdgeJob
EdgeJobTasksClear 2 params → 204400500503
GET
/edge_jobs/{id}/tasks/{taskID}/logs
Fetch the log for a specifc task on an EdgeJob
EdgeJobTaskLogsInspect 2 params → 200400500503
POST
/edge_jobs/{id}/tasks/{taskID}/logs
Collect the log for a specifc task on an EdgeJob
EdgeJobTasksCollect 2 params → 204400500503
POST
/edge_jobs/create/file
Create an EdgeJob from a file
EdgeJobCreateFile body → 200500503
POST
/edge_jobs/create/string
Create an EdgeJob from a text
EdgeJobCreateString body → 200500503
